Puttur boy Vaishnav wins 4 silver at state level inter-school aquatic meet


Mangalore Today News Network

Mangalore, Oct 27, 2013: Vaishnav Hegde, a tenth standard student of Sudana Residential School,Puttur  has won four silver medals at the state level inter-school aquatic meet held at Basavanagudi Aquatic swimming pool, Bangalore on October 22 and 23. The event was organised by the Department of Public Instructions.

Vaishnav won silver in 50 Mtrs,100mtrs and 200 mtrs breast stroke and 4x100mtrs medlay relay. He has thus been qualified for the National Level  Aquatic championship and will be representing Karnataka  in the event to be held in Pune in December.

He has even been qualified for the Senior Nationals Aquatic Championship to be held in Trivandrum in November 2013. He happens to be the first swimmer from Puttur to have qualified for this championship.

Vaishnav Hegde is trained by Vasanth Kumar and Partha Varanashi at Balavana Swimming Pool,Puttur.
